About MILK CHOCOLATY CLUSTERS
MILK CHOCOLATY CLUSTERS is a high-calorie food with 525 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is fat, providing 7.5g of protein, 57.5g of carbohydrates, and 30g of fat. It also contributes 2.5g of dietary fiber per serving. This food belongs to the Chocolate category.
Ingredients
SUGAR, HYDROGENATED PALM KERNEL AND COTTONSEED OILS, ALMONDS, NONFAT DRY MILK, COCOA, CORN MEAL, WHEAT FLOUR, MOLASSES, SUNFLOWER AND/OR CANOLA OIL, FRUCTOSE, MODIFIED CORN STARCH, MILK, BUTTER, BROWN SUGAR SYRUP, SOY LECITHIN, GLYCERYL LACTO ESTERS OF FATTY ACIDS, HONEY, SALT, BAKING SODA, CALCIUM CARBONATE, DEXTROSE, TRISODIUM PHOSPHATE, HIGH FRUCTOSE CORN SYRUP.
Calorie Breakdown
At 525 calories per 100 grams, MILK CHOCOLATY CLUSTERS gets 6% of its calories from protein, 44% from carbohydrates, and 51% from fat. This is energy-dense, similar to nuts, oils, and concentrated foods.
